10 Must-Have Gadgets that Make Life Easier
In today's fast-paced world, gadgets play a crucial role in simplifying our daily routines. From enhancing productivity to providing comfort, these must-have gadgets can significantly improve your quality of life. Here are the top 10 devices that you should consider incorporating into your life:
- Smartphone: An all-in-one communication tool that keeps you connected.
- Wireless Earbuds: Enjoy hands-free listening and phone calls while on the go.
- Smart Home Hub: Control your home's smart devices from one central location.
- Fitness Tracker: Monitor your health and fitness levels easily.
- Robot Vacuum: Take the hassle out of cleaning with automated solutions.
- Portable Charger: Keep your devices powered up while traveling.
- Smart Light Bulbs: Customize your lighting with just a voice command.
- E-Reader: Carry your entire library in your pocket.
- Streaming Device: Access a world of entertainment instantly.
- Bluetooth Speaker: Enhance your music experience with portability and quality sound.

How Smart Home Devices are Revolutionizing Daily Routines
The integration of smart home devices into our daily lives is transforming how we manage our routines. From smart speakers like Amazon Echo and Google Home to intelligent thermostats such as Nest, these technologies enhance convenience and efficiency. For instance, with just a voice command, users can play music, set reminders, or control lighting, effectively saving time and effort throughout the day. The ability to automate daily tasks—like pre-heating the oven or adjusting the thermostat before arriving home—has led to a more streamlined home experience, allowing individuals to focus on what truly matters.
Moreover, the impact of smart home technology extends beyond mere convenience; it also promotes energy efficiency and security. Smart devices often come equipped with features that monitor energy usage, allowing homeowners to reduce wasted power and lower utility bills. Security systems integrated with smart devices provide real-time notifications and remote access, ensuring peace of mind. As these innovations continue to evolve, their influence on daily routines becomes increasingly profound, offering a glimpse into a future where homes are both intelligent and responsive to our needs.
Can Technology Truly Enhance Our Happiness? Exploring Joyful Gadgets
In today's fast-paced world, the intersection of technology and happiness is becoming more pronounced. Can technology truly enhance our happiness? This question arises as we increasingly rely on digital devices and applications designed to promote well-being. From meditation apps that guide us toward mindfulness to wearable gadgets that track our physical health, technology has the potential to offer tangible benefits. For instance, studies have shown that using fitness trackers can improve our mental health by encouraging physical activity, which is a known booster of mood. Additionally, virtual reality can transport users to serene environments, providing a much-needed escape from everyday stress.
However, while many gadgets promise to bring joy, it is essential to consider the balance between digital engagement and real-life experiences. Excessive reliance on screens can lead to feelings of isolation and disconnection. Therefore, rather than relying solely on technology for happiness, it may be beneficial to use these joyful gadgets as tools that complement a fulfilling life. To attain true happiness, one must integrate technology mindfully, ensuring that it enhances rather than detracts from personal connections and experiences. After all, the most profound moments of joy often occur away from the screen, in shared laughter and genuine interactions with others.
